Housing: Waste Disposal

Asked by Sir James CleverlyConservativeDepartment for Environment, Food and Rural AffairsTabled Answered 1 June 2026UIN 2019

The question

To ask the Secretary of State for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s, if she will add a metric on the frequency of household waste collections to the Environment, Circular Economy and Climate Change metrics in the Local Outcomes Framework.

Answered by Mary Creagh

Defra does not plan to include a metric on the frequency of household waste collections to the Environment, Circular Economy and Climate Change metrics in the Local Outcomes Framework.
